Bis(3-(Triethoxysilyl)Propyl)Tetrasulfide
Specifications

HS Code

206951

Chemical Formula C20H48O6S6Si2
Molecular Weight 616.98 g/mol
Appearance Yellow - brown viscous liquid
Odor Characteristic sulfur - containing odor
Solubility Soluble in most organic solvents, insoluble in water
Boiling Point Approx. 259 - 265 °C at 10 mmHg
Density 1.10 - 1.14 g/cm³ at 20 °C
Refractive Index 1.525 - 1.535 at 20 °C
Flash Point Approx. 160 °C
Stability Stable under normal conditions, but may react with strong oxidizing agents

Frequently Asked Questions
What is the main use of Bis (3- (Triethoxysilyl) Propyl) Tetrasulfide?
Bis (3- (triethoxysilyl) propyl) tetrasulfide has a wide range of main uses. This substance is a crucial additive in the rubber industry. In the vulcanization process of rubber, it can exert unique effects. First, it can enhance the bonding force between rubber and inorganic fillers. It is like building a strong bridge between rubber and inorganic fillers such as silica, so that the two are closely connected, thereby significantly improving the physical and mechanical properties of rubber products. For example, it can greatly improve the wear resistance of tires, prolong the service life of tires, reduce the wear rate, and make vehicle driving safer and more economical. Second, this substance helps to improve the processing performance of rubber. In the mixing process, the viscosity of the rubber can be reduced, its fluidity can be enhanced, and the filler can be more evenly dispersed in the rubber matrix, which improves the mixing efficiency and reduces energy consumption. In the vulcanization stage, the vulcanization speed can be accelerated, the cross-linking structure of the vulcanized rubber can be optimized, and the comprehensive properties of the vulcanized rubber can be improved. In addition, in some special fields, such as sealing materials and adhesives, bis (3- (triethoxysilyl) propyl) tetrasulfide is also used. In sealing materials, it can improve the adhesion between the sealing material and the surface of the sealed object, enhance the sealing effect, and prevent leakage; in adhesives, it can improve the adhesion performance of the adhesive to different materials and broaden the application range of the adhesive.
What are the chemical properties of Bis (3- (Triethoxysilyl) Propyl) Tetrasulfide
Bis (3- (Triethoxysilyl) Propyl) Tetrasulfide is an organosilicon compound. It has unique chemical properties and is quite useful in many fields. Looking at its physical properties, under normal circumstances, this substance is a light yellow to amber transparent liquid with a slightly special odor. Its density is moderate, about 1.08-1.12g/cm ³, and its boiling point is quite high, roughly in the range of 250-300 ° C. This property allows it to maintain a relatively stable state at higher temperatures. In terms of chemical activity, the siloxane group of this compound (-Si (OC _ H _)) has hydrolytic activity. When exposed to water, the ethoxy group is easily replaced by the hydroxyl group, and then the polycondensation reaction occurs, which can form the siloxane network structure. This property makes it often used as a coupling agent to build a bridge between inorganic materials and organic materials and enhance the bonding force of the two. For example, in the preparation of composite materials, inorganic fillers such as glass fibers can be better compatible with organic matrices such as resins, improving the mechanical properties of the material. The tetrasulfide bond (-S -) it contains also gives the compound unique chemical properties. The tetrasulfide bond has certain reactivity and can participate in vulcanization reactions under appropriate conditions. For example, in the rubber industry, it can be used as a vulcanization agent or vulcanization auxiliary agent to improve the cross-linking structure of rubber and improve the strength, wear resistance and heat resistance of rubber products. This compound has shown important application value in many fields such as materials science and rubber industry due to its combination of siloxane groups that can interact with inorganic materials and tetrasulfide bonds that can participate in organic reactions. With its special chemical properties, it provides assistance for the optimization of many material properties.
In which industries is Bis (3- (Triethoxysilyl) Propyl) Tetrasulfide widely used?
Bis (3- (triethoxysilyl) propyl) tetrasulfide is widely used in the rubber industry, paint industry, adhesive industry and other industries. In the rubber industry, it is one of the coupling agents, which can effectively enhance the bonding force between inorganic fillers and rubber. For example, in tire manufacturing, silica can be well combined with rubber to improve the wear resistance, wet slip resistance of tires, and reduce rolling resistance, which not only prolongs the service life of tires, but also improves driving safety and energy saving effects. In the paint industry, it can improve the adhesion of coatings to substrates. Coating on metal, glass and other surfaces can enhance the bonding between the coating and the substrate, making the coating firmer and less prone to falling off. At the same time, it can also improve the chemical corrosion resistance and weather resistance of the coating and prolong the service life of the coating. In the adhesive industry, it can enhance the adhesion of the adhesive to different materials. Whether it is bonding metal, plastic or ceramic materials, after adding this substance, the adhesive forms a chemical bond with the surface of the adhesive, which significantly improves the bonding strength and ensures the reliability and durability of the bonding effect. From this perspective, bis (3- (triethoxysilyl) propyl) tetrasulfide plays an important role in the above industrial fields and is widely used.

What should be paid attention to when using Bis (3- (Triethoxysilyl) Propyl) Tetrasulfide
Bis (3- (Triethoxysilyl) Propyl) Tetrasulfide, that is, bis- (3-triethoxysilyl) propyl) tetrasulfide, is a commonly used coupling agent. When using, there are many things to pay attention to. First, it concerns storage conditions. The substance should be stored in a cool, dry and well-ventilated place, away from fire and heat sources. Because of its certain chemical activity, improper storage conditions or deterioration will damage the use effect. If the storage environment is humid, the ethoxyl group is easy to hydrolyze, changing the molecular structure and reducing the coupling performance. Second, the measurement must be accurate when using. It needs to be accurately measured according to specific application scenarios and formula requirements. If the dosage is too small, it is difficult to achieve the expected coupling effect, and the bonding between materials is not strong; if the dosage is too large, it will not only be wasted, but also may affect other properties of the material, such as excessive cross-linking of the material, resulting in a decrease in its flexibility. Third, pay attention to the uniformity of mixing. Whether it is used in a polymer system or in a composite with inorganic materials, it is necessary to ensure that it is fully mixed with other components. Suitable mixing equipment and processes can be used to ensure uniform dispersion in the system, so that the best coupling effect can be exerted. If the mixing is uneven, excessive or insufficient local coupling will cause differences in material properties and affect the overall quality. Fourth, the operating environment should not be ignored. It should be used in a well-ventilated environment to avoid inhaling its volatilized aerosol. At the same time, protective measures need to be taken, such as wearing gloves, goggles, etc., because it may be irritating to the skin and eyes. Finally, pay attention to the reaction conditions. Depending on the application, conditions such as temperature, humidity and reaction time may need to be controlled. Some reactions require a specific temperature range to promote the coupling reaction. If the temperature is too high or too low, it will affect the reaction rate and degree, which in turn affects the performance of the final product.
